The Beaverhead-Outstanding (With Video) (307cfs Jun 28-30, 329-388cfs Jul. 1-3)
Low water here, easy wading, and still full of big beautiful trout that love to eat dry flies. If one were to design a tail water trout river . . . maybe just move the interstate! But hey, its Montana. Everybody knows the best rivers in Montana are right next to a highway!
The Quiet Slough
Good PMD hatches every morning, water covered with PMD spinners, rising fish in every run, just enough challenge to make it fun, and no crowds
